Iterative opto-thermal analysis based on the temperature-dependent Drude-Lorentz dispersion model

Abstract

We have explored the feasibility of iterative thermo-optical calculation under near-room temperature region. The method is based on the temperature-dependent Drude-Lorentz dispersion model. We have verified the improvement of numerical analysis performance.
